Niche Affiliate Marketing Program: Niche Affiliate Marketing Programs for MLM

Now what is a Niche Affiliate Marketing Program for MLM?

We’ve spoken about niches, we’ve spoken about affiliate marketing programs and we’ve spoken about MLM.

The way I understand it is it’s an affiliate program that you join, in order to sell/promote a product that compliments your niche MLM marketing (the niche you’ve chosen to go with to target a specific market that would find your MLM products/company/marketing plan  a good solution for their needs)

Let’s take two examples here:

Niche Affiliate Marketing Program for MLM Customers

Say you’re in an MLM that has skin care products as its main product range.

Now you’ve had wonderful results with the product- your stretchmarks have almost

completely gone as a result of you using the stretchmark cream.

You decide to focus on attracting product customers that would like to remove stretchmarks.

You build your sales funnel complete with lead capture page, thank you page, theme based blog about stretchmarks.

You start driving traffic using social media marketing and syndicating your content across the internet.

Now you decide you’d like to monetize on all these leads you’re getting, so on the thank you page you invite your leads to take a look at a niche affiliate marketing program to include in your sales funnel.

You do a bit of research and find something you believe your niche traget market would like.

The product is an E-book called ‘How to Permanently Remove Stretchmarks”.

It costs $29.95 and, as an affiliate, you get $14.95 per referred sale.

Congrats! You have just become part of this niche affiliate marketing program.

Niche Affiliate Marketing Program for MLM Distributors

Here’s an example if you’re attracting MLM distributors:

Your capture page and blog is all about how you teach prospective MLMers your special marketing system that helps them generate leads online.

Your niche is social media marketing, specifically how to use Facebook to attract leads.

Your  theme based blog is all about tips and techniques for using Facebook for Business and you have also taken a course with Mari Smith- the Facebook Guru.

Now, Mari has an affiliate program attached to her course. You sign up as an affiliate and decide to promote the course on your blog and thank you page.

You’ll  put the Mari Smith Facebook banner on your blog and thank you page (embedded with  your affiliate code of course) and every time a lead buys Mari’s course, you get a percentage of the sale (commission).

The great benefit of this is that you are making money through your affiliate marketing program, as you provide solutions for your niche market.

It’s also known as a funded proposal. (You are being funded to propose more offers- namely your MLM- to this prospect.)

There’s another way you could think of a Niche Marketing Affiliate Program:

If you have used and loved a product that helped you find your niche or do the keyword research on your niche, (e.g Nicheology or NicheFinder) you could become an affiliate of that product and join the Niche Marketing Affiliate program.

Niche Affiliate Marketing Program- where to find one:
This is easy.

clickbankYou just go to clickbank.com or paydotcom.com, enter in the keyword phrase (in the search box) and scour the marketplace to see which products would suit your niche market.

Join up as an affiliate, grab your unique affiliate link and start promoting the banners, links and videos on your website, in your emails or on your thank you page!

How To Find Your Niche:Finding Your Niche Within Your Network Marketing Business

nichemarketingbullseyeHow to Find Your Niche: Finding Your Niche within your Network Marketing Business is not as difficult as you may think!

Firstly you need to know what a niche market is. A niche market is a definable group of people with a specific interest or need.They can also be called target market or niche target market.

Finding a niche market just means finding a sub target market or sub category of people interested in  a specific solution or having a specific interest or need.

Once you do your niche market research, you can provide solutions to them- and if you are in Network Marketing (MLM), some of your products or services may well be the solutions they are looking for. There could also be other (non MLM ) products- like E books or other info products (audio downloads, video downloads, membership sites, coaching services etc)- that answer to your target market’s needs.

Of course, your Unique Selling Proposition is the heart of the matter-making your product stand out from the crowd. Its what makes people want to buy from YOU. Its your marketing strategy and your business mission.

So, to give an example- in the category of “natural skin care” a niche, or sub category could be “natural skin care for excema sufferers”.

An even narrower niche might be “natural skin care for teenage excema sufferers”.

Generally speaking, the narrower you can make your niche the more focused you can be on providing information  to that particular segment of the population and the more relevant your marketing message is going to be to their particular, specific concerns and issues.

How to Find Your Niche within your MLM Range of Products or Services- Find Your Story

Very often when you join a Network Marketing Opportunity, you are taught to “go out there and find whoever is interested in your MLM Products and Business Opportunity”.

This is a generalised approach and what one finds happening is your target market is too broad and doesn’t really focus on any segment of the poulation’s particular problem, need or desire.

When you speak to a general broad market, you generally speak to nobody!

So for example if you’re in the Nutritional or wellness industry, it’ll be a really good idea to narrow down your focus and select a product that has a solution for a specific ailment or health care issue.

A good friend of mine did exactly this with great success.

He suffered from sinus problems and after taking his MLM Product, he found that he was able to prevent his recurring infections from coming back to haunt him.

Now, his MLM has nutritional supplements for many many different types of problems and health issues- but he decided to focus on the sinus sufferers as his targeted niche market.

All his marketing content, messages and products are focused on the needs and concerns of sinus sufferers.

More specifically, he is targeting people who want to PREVENT sinus suffering, rather than continue treating only the symptoms.

He has also decided to focus on individuals who are averse to taking drugs to solve their problems.

He is targeting people looking at natural remedies for sinus prevention. So instead of going out there and flogging his company, its products and its compensation plan, he is actually targeting a niche market of people with a particular problem, wanting a particular solution.

He is then able to provide them with the answer to their problems (in the form of information and products), and in that way, introduce his MLM products to his prospects.

Some will have such good results that they’ll eventually sign on as distributors within his downline.

How to Find Your Niche: Where to Begin

A good place to start is to ask yourself the following questions:

  1. What do u know a lot about?
  2. What are you passionate about
  3. What do you do every day?
  4. What have you overcome in your life?

This will narrow down your focus and allow you to target exactly the questions and concerns your ideal clients have.

Have you noticed how the Network Marketing heavy hitters all use their “how I overcame” story?

Usually the story starts off with how their life was before joining XYZ Company…and moves to how his life is now. This is a great business marketing strategy, allowing many listeners to identify with the leader and have hope that they too will succeed, just like he did.

If you can craft a story relating to your MLM product (how your particular problem was treated/solved) or your MLM business building efforts (how you were able to generate leads or make a profit or succeed in some area of business, start paying off your debt, put your kids in a better school, stay at home with your kids etc), you already have a head start.

You will be able to talk to a specific target market with authenticity-  in such a way that your audience is able to identify with you. You instantly become a likeable character and someone your prospects can relate to and trust.

Luckily, most of us started in MLM because the products did so much for us. If this is the case, use this as your starting point. But it goes much deeper than that.

After you’ve formed a general idea of the niche you’d like to focus on, its time to do some keyword research.

How To Find Your Niche: Do Your Keyword Research

Go over to www.SEObook.com.

Its a free keyword tool that’ll help you get an idea of what people are typing into Google and how many searches are being performed on keywords related to your niche.

Start by typing in a generic term  for example, knitting.

You’ll see that there are around 2063 searches/day for free knitting patterns!

When you’re looking at analysing the results of your research, for your generic keyword (e.g knitting), make sure there are at least 300 searches per day for that keyword.

Less than this probably means there’s not really a market for your chosen niche.

Then take a look at related keywords: For example you’ll find 275 searches per day for the word ” knitting needles”.

Ideally you’d like to have lots of related keywords that have lots of people searching on them!

Of course, one can always use Google to get an excellent idea of what’s going on (or not!) within your niche.

When you do a Google search- look in the left hand side for the organic results.

Ideally you should look for returns from around 30 000-50 000 pages on your topic. (More than this could mean your niche is too broad).

Also remember to look for paid adverts too. If there are quite a few people selling info products, you’ve probably found a lucrative niche!

How to Find Your Niche: Finding Additional Products for a Niche (or finding a fit with your MLM Products)

The goal here is to really find out what the target market’s specific problems, issues and concerns are. Put yourself in their shoes and imagine your prospect sitting over coffee with their best friend saying:” I’ve gotta do something about my…………………(fill in the blank!)”

If your target market is excema sufferers who want natural skin care products- and your MLM provides that – great!

But there are other ways of providing your audience with what they need as well. For example, information on excema and natural skin care. An E book on this would be an excellent way of pre selling your prospect, educating them about natural skin care solutions for excema and priming them to buy your products.

If you don’t have your own E book, you can start recommending existing affiliate products/books.

Buy some affiliate products related to your niche and promote them as an affiliate.

You can do this by doing a search on Google…find affiliate programmes that are out there that are selling a product that your target market would enjoy. (For example an E book on Sinus Treatment or Excema)

Sign up for the author’s newsletter and actually buy their products as well. It makes for a much better recommendation when you write your emails to your list.

Always think of your customer as a living breathing person. Try and be specific about them- who they are and what their issues are.

This is called having a customer avatar- the ideal customer you want to attract to you.

When you communicate with them, keep the picture of them in your mind.

Clickbank is also a great place to get digital affiliate products.

They are inexpensive too- so try them out! Just do a search in Clickbank’s Market Place.

Type in the key words related to your niche.

Other places to go are Commission Junction (CJ) and PayDotCom.com.

Spend a lot of time finding the right niche. Find the niche first, then find out what they’re looking for (ask them) and then give them what they want.

Promote affiliate programmes first (to get some money coming in).

Then write the E book.

If they’re  saying : I like it, I love it, I want more of it…you have a profitable niche (rabid buyers who love that topic!)

Finding a Niche is probably the single most important thing you need to to before to start with your marketing efforts.
